Nature Briefing: Detailed Universe Map, Dark Proteins, and Unconscious Brain Activity
This Nature daily briefing highlights significant recent scientific advancements across cosmology, genetics, and neuroscience. The Dark Energy Spectroscopic Survey (DESI) has completed its initial five-year mission, producing the most detailed 3D map of the Universe to date by measuring distances for 47 million galaxies and quasars. These preliminary results challenge existing models of cosmic expansion. In genetics, researchers have officially named thousands of previously ignored 'dark proteins' as 'peptideins,' integrating them into major databases despite their short length and lack of evolutionary relatives, opening new avenues for disease research. Neuroscience findings reveal that the hippocampus can process language and learn tones even under general anaesthesia, indicating complex unconscious processing without conscious awareness. Additionally, emerging evidence suggests that learning can occur during sleep, particularly in lucid dreamers, though experts caution against exploiting this capability due to sleep's essential restorative functions. The briefing also touches on synthetic biology applications for pollution control. These updates collectively underscore breakthroughs in understanding the universe's structure, genomic complexity, and the hidden capabilities of the human brain.
